L**N
USE (IF YOU MUST) WITH CAUTION
I've used many different rub on pain relievers with only mediocre relief. I was hoping this would be better. It does an ok job of relieving pain but I had two problems with it. The instructions say that you may experience a slight burning sensation that may last several days. That's a very true statement. It doesn't say that washing your hands doesn't get the stuff off. It may take it off the surface of the skin but it still has the ability to burn your eyes and lips for a minimum of two days at least. I applied it to the backs of both of my hands using my fingertips, then washed my fingertips with soap and water. That was Tuesday evening. This is Thursday afternoon and, even after washing my hands a bunch of times, showering and shampooing, my skin on my fingertips still harbor the product enough to cause burning in my eyes and lips when I touch them. Also, the instructions do not say that wearing gloves the day after application (and after washing your hands several times) will increase the burning sensation 10 fold. I volunteer in a kitchen and must wash my hands frequently and wear the latex gloves. By the end of my 2 hour shift, the backs of my hands felt like they were on fire. I did not have a rash or redness, just a severe burning sensation. I would never recommend this product to anyone.

L**A
Works but takes patience
I bought this after reading that capsaicin could help with chronic shoulder pain from an old rotator cuff issue. I'd been rotating through ibuprofen and ice packs for months and wanted something I could just apply and forget about. The first time I used it, I barely felt anything. Maybe a slight tingle after 10 minutes? I was pretty disappointed because I'd read reviews about people feeling intense burning. Used it again that night with a bit more product and still... not much. I almost wrote it off as too weak. But I kept using it twice a day for about four days, and that's when something shifted. The warmth became more noticeable, and more importantly, the dull ache in my shoulder actually backed off for a few hours at a time. I think it needs to build up or something? The tube says you might need repeated applications for full effect, which I guess is true, but I wasn't expecting it to take nearly a week to really kick in. Now that I'm two weeks in, it does provide decent relief. Not a miracle, but enough that I'm not reaching for pills as often. Fair warning: if you're expecting immediate heat like menthol creams, this isn't that. It's more subtle and takes commitment to see results. Also my hands stay a little tingly even after washing, so definitely scrub well.
